Understanding Enterprise Assistant Software
What is Enterprise Assistant Software?
Enterprise assistant software comprises advanced, AI-driven tools designed to help organizations streamline their operations, enhance productivity, and improve decision-making. Traditionally known for their capabilities to automate repetitive tasks, these solutions have evolved tremendously to support a variety of functions including customer service, task management, data retrieval, and employee onboarding. Such software aims to mimic human-like interactions while utilizing large sets of data to provide valuable insights, thereby fostering a more efficient work environment.
Consider the role of enterprise assistant software as a productive assistant that works around the clock. These tools can combine machine learning algorithms with natural language processing to interpret user queries, enabling them to provide tailored responses suited to specific tasks or requests.
Key Features and Benefits
When evaluating enterprise assistant software, several key features stand out:
- Natural Language Processing (NLP): This allows the software to understand and respond to human language in a contextually relevant manner, facilitating more fluid and intuitive interactions.
- Task Automation: These tools can automate repetitive tasks, reducing the workload on employees and allowing them to focus on more strategic initiatives.
- Data Integration: The ability to integrate with existing applications, such as CRM and ERP systems, helps to centralize data access, making it easier for users to retrieve critical information.
- Analytics and Reporting: Many solutions come equipped with analytical features, allowing organizations to derive insights from historical data and improve future decision-making.
- Scalability: Enterprise assistant software can adapt to the varying needs of an organization, from small startups to large corporations, ensuring flexibility as businesses grow and evolve.
The benefits of utilizing such software are manifold, from increased accuracy and efficiency to reduced operational costs and enhanced customer experience.
Common Use Cases in Organizations
Enterprise assistant software can be applied across numerous sectors and functions within an organization:
- Customer Support: Automating responses to frequently asked questions, directing customers to appropriate resources, and handling basic service requests can free up human agents to deal with complex issues.
- Human Resources: Streamlining employee onboarding, managing records, and efficiently processing applications can significantly enhance the HR department’s operations.
- Project Management: Facilitating status updates, tracking progress, and providing reminders can improve team collaboration and ensure projects stay on course.
- Sales Automation: Empowering sales teams by automating lead management, appointment scheduling, and follow-up reminders helps increase productivity and revenue.
- Knowledge Management: Storing and retrieving essential business information and documentation makes the onboarding and training processes less burdensome.
Choosing the Right Enterprise Assistant Software
Criteria for Selection
Identifying the right enterprise assistant software for your organization involves careful consideration of several crucial factors:
- User-Friendliness: A solution should be intuitive to use, requiring minimal effort for team members to adapt quickly.
- Integration Capability: The software should easily integrate with existing tools and systems to facilitate data flow and avoid disruptions.
- Customizability: Choosing a solution that allows for personalization can help tailor functionalities to suit specific business needs.
- Security Protocols: Particularly for organizations that handle sensitive data, a robust security framework must be in place to protect information.
- Support and Training: Assess the availability of customer support and the resources provided for training users on the system.
Cost Considerations
The costs associated with adopting enterprise assistant software can vary widely based on factors such as licensing models, features, and the scale of deployment. Here are a few cost considerations:
- Subscription vs. One-Time Payment: Evaluate whether a subscription model (monthly or yearly) or a one-time payment fits your budget and business strategy.
- Additional Fees: Costs might arise from add-ons, support services, or exceeding usage limits; these should be accounted for early in the budgeting process.
- Return on Investment (ROI): Conduct a cost-benefit analysis to project potential savings and productivity improvements over time, justifying the investment.
Vendor Evaluation Strategies
When assessing potential vendors of enterprise assistant software, it’s essential to conduct thorough due diligence:
- Research Credibility: Examine customer reviews, case studies, and industry accolades to ensure the vendor is reputable.
- Request Demos: Engaging in product demonstrations can provide valuable insights into the software’s functionality and help make informed decisions.
- Evaluate Customer Support: Assess the quality and accessibility of customer support; a reliable vendor should provide timely assistance and training.
Implementation Best Practices
Planning Your Software Deployment
Successful implementation of enterprise assistant software requires a strategic and phased approach. Begin by defining clear goals:
- Assessment of Needs: Identify the critical functions and pain points that the software should address.
- Stakeholder Involvement: Engage team members from different departments to ensure the solution meets the diverse needs of the organization.
- Pilot Testing: Implement a pilot phase to test the software in a controlled setting, allowing for adjustments before full rollout.
Training Your Team Effectively
Training is crucial to ensure user adoption and maximize the benefits of the software:
- Customized Training Sessions: Tailor training materials to address specific team workflows to enhance relevancy and impact.
- Utilize Feedback Mechanisms: Encourage user feedback during training to refine future sessions and address specific concerns.
- Identify Champions: Designate team champions who are well-versed in the software and can provide ongoing support and mentorship.
Measuring Success Post-Implementation
After deploying the software, it’s essential to establish metrics to gauge its performance:
- User Adoption Rates: Monitor how quickly team members are utilizing the software and identify barriers impacting usage.
- Efficiency Gains: Analyze operational metrics before and after implementation to measure improvements in productivity and time savings.
- Feedback Collection: Regularly gather input from users to assess satisfaction levels and identify areas for continuous improvement.
Common Challenges and Solutions
Overcoming User Resistance
Change is often met with resistance; addressing this proactively can ease transitions:
- Transparent Communication: Share clear information on why the software is being introduced and its potential benefits.
- Early Involvement: Engage users early in the process to cultivate a sense of ownership and inclusion, reducing resistance.
- Showcase Quick Wins: Highlight early successes within the organization to showcase the software’s value and encourage broader acceptance.
Data Integration Issues
Integrating new tools with existing systems can pose technical challenges:
- Collaboration with IT: Ensure IT is involved in the planning and integration phases to address technical requirements and potential bottlenecks.
- Documentation: Maintain clear documentation for data formats and protocols used during integration to simplify troubleshooting.
- Testing: Conduct rigorous testing before full-scale deployment to catch potential integration issues.
Maintaining Security and Compliance
Security should be a top priority throughout the integration and usage of enterprise assistant software:
- Data Privacy Policies: Implement rigorous data privacy measures, aligning with legal and organizational standards to protect sensitive information.
- Regular Audits: Schedule periodic reviews and audits of security practices to stay ahead of potential threats.
- User Access Controls: Establish role-based access controls to limit data exposure to necessary personnel only.
The Future of Enterprise Assistant Software
Emerging Trends in AI Technology
The landscape of enterprise assistant software continues to evolve, driven by the advancements in AI technology:
- Predictive Analytics: Future AI-driven assistants will likely incorporate predictive capabilities, enabling proactive responses to user needs based on patterns in data.
- Enhanced Personalization: As AI technology improves, the ability to tailor interactions and responses specifically to user behavior will enhance engagement.
- Increased Collaboration: Integrating with collaborative tools will foster seamless communication among users, enhancing teamwork through shared visibility of workflows.
Adapting to Workplace Changes
The workplace is changing, and enterprise assistant software must adapt accordingly:
- Remote Work Capability: Solutions must support remote workers by providing access to information and tools, irrespective of location.
- Focus on Employee Well-Being: Future assistants may incorporate features that monitor and promote employee well-being, ensuring a personalized touch amidst growing workloads.
- Integration of Emerging Technologies: Technologies such as virtual reality and augmented reality could become integrated with these platforms, enhancing user engagement.
Long-term Value and ROI
For organizations, evaluating long-term value and return on investment is essential:
- Optimization of Resource Allocation: With better task allocation through automation, organizations can optimize their workforce and resources.
- Ongoing Cost Savings: Continuous efficiency improvements will lead to reduced operational costs and better overall business performance.
- Sustained Innovation: The ongoing evolution of these systems fosters a culture of innovation, encouraging organizations to adapt and grow.
FAQs about Enterprise Assistant Software
What is an enterprise assistant?
An enterprise assistant is an AI-driven software solution that automates tasks and assists employees by managing workflows, answering queries, and integrating with business systems.
What features should I look for in enterprise assistant software?
Look for features like natural language processing, task automation, seamless integration with existing applications, customizability, and strong security protocols.
How can I ensure user adoption of new software?
Fostering user adoption involves transparent communication, offering thorough training, and showcasing the benefits to encourage buy-in from users.
What are the common challenges in implementing this software?
Common challenges include user resistance, data integration issues, and ensuring security compliance. Proactive planning and communication can mitigate these issues effectively.
Can enterprise assistant software benefit remote teams?
Yes, enterprise assistant software can enhance productivity and collaboration among remote teams by providing access to shared resources and facilitating effective communication.